MakeMyTrip Ltd. is a leading online travel company in India, providing a comprehensive range of travel services and products, including air tickets, hotels, holiday packages, rail tickets, and bus tickets. The company operates its primary websites and mobile apps under the brands MakeMyTrip, Goibibo, and RedBus. MMYT serves as a key intermediary in India's fragmented travel market, leveraging its platform to offer convenience and competitive pricing to consumers and businesses.
